425 BBO is the same physical size as a 455 BBO
all big block olds are the same size & all the small blocks are the same (215 aluminum motor & early pre 64 i believe )

my 425 is actually a 425 crank (steel) in a 455 block
lots & lots of torque but weighs a ton , probably 150lbs more then a cast iron headed SBC

be careful with the engine mounts
-- cutlass supreme mounts the engine lower & to the left
-- the motors are very wide so you need to pay attention to the booster & a/c box if applicable
